You notice it eventually on every houseplant: a soft, grayish film on the leaf surface. Easy to ignore, easy to wipe away with a finger โ€” but most plant owners don't think much about it beyond aesthetics.

Here's the thing: dusty houseplant leaves are a plant health issue, not just a cleanliness one. Understanding what dust is actually doing to your plant changes how seriously you take this.

Why Houseplant Leaves Get Dusty

Household dust is a mixture of dead skin cells, fabric fibers, pet dander, outdoor particles, and airborne pollutants. Every surface in your home collects it โ€” and plant leaves, with their relatively large horizontal surfaces, collect it efficiently.

Plants near HVAC vents accumulate dust faster. So do plants in high-traffic areas, near windows that get opened frequently, or in homes with pets. But even in the cleanest environments, a visible dust film builds up on most leaves within 1โ€“2 weeks.

What Dust Does to a Houseplant

Reduces Light Absorption

Your plant's leaves are its primary energy source. Through photosynthesis, they convert light into the sugars and energy the plant uses for everything โ€” growth, root development, immunity, reproduction. Dust on the leaf surface acts as a diffuser, scattering incoming light before it can reach the chlorophyll-rich cells underneath.

Studies on crop plants have shown dust accumulation can reduce photosynthetic efficiency by 15โ€“40% depending on dust density and leaf structure. The same principle applies to your Monstera or Rubber Plant sitting near the window.

Blocks Stomata

Stomata are the microscopic pores that cover the leaf surface โ€” particularly concentrated on the underside. They regulate the exchange of CO2, oxygen, and water vapor between the plant and the surrounding air. When stomata get clogged with dust and debris, the plant's ability to breathe is compromised. Transpiration slows. The plant can't regulate its temperature as effectively. Root-to-leaf water movement becomes less efficient.

Creates Pest Habitat

Spider mites, scale insects, and fungus gnats all prefer dry, undisturbed environments. Dusty leaf surfaces โ€” with their micro-crevices and settled debris โ€” provide exactly those conditions. A consistently dusty plant is a plant that's more vulnerable to infestation.

Signals Neglect to the Plant

This one is less measurable but real: plants under chronic stress from compromised photosynthesis and blocked stomata invest less energy in growth and more in stress response. A dusty plant that's otherwise well-watered and fertilized will consistently underperform compared to the same plant with clean leaves.

How to Remove Dust from Houseplant Leaves the Right Way

There's a right way and several wrong ways to clean dusty plant leaves.

The Right Way

  1. Mist both sides of the leaves with a plant-based leaf spray. The spray loosens dust from the surface and adds the actives that will condition the leaf after cleaning. Don't skip the undersides โ€” that's where stomata are concentrated and where pests hide.
  2. Wipe with a soft, damp cloth (microfiber is ideal) in light outward strokes from stem to tip. This lifts the loosened dust off the leaf without pushing it into pores or creating micro-scratches.
  3. Allow the leaf to air dry completely before returning the plant to direct light or an enclosed space.

What Not to Do

  • Don't use a dry cloth or paper towel. Dry wiping creates static that redistributes dust rather than removing it, and causes micro-abrasions on the leaf surface.
  • Don't use dish soap. Even diluted, dish soap strips the waxy cuticle layer that protects the leaf โ€” leaving it vulnerable to moisture loss and environmental damage.
  • Don't use leaf shine sprays with silicone or mineral oil. These make the leaf appear clean while coating the stomata โ€” compounding the respiratory problem that dust already creates.
  • Don't use compressed air. The propellants in canned air can damage delicate leaf tissue. A gentle wipe is always better.

How Often to Clean Dusty Leaves

The honest answer: before you can see the dust. By the time a leaf looks visibly dusty, the light absorption and stomata impact is already significant.

A weekly cleaning routine keeps you ahead of the curve. In practice, this means pairing leaf care with your watering schedule. Same day, same rhythm. One consistent habit is all it takes.

If your plant is in a particularly dusty environment (near vents, in a high-traffic room), consider twice-weekly care, or move the plant to a lower-dust location if possible.

Frequently Asked Questions

Can I use a damp cloth alone to clean dusty leaves?

Yes โ€” a damp cloth without any spray is better than a dry cloth. You'll remove surface dust without the benefit of conditioning actives, but it's a reasonable approach for occasional maintenance. For weekly care with real benefit to the leaf, a spray with active ingredients does more than water alone.

Is it bad if I've let my plants get dusty for months?

It's not permanent damage. Clean the leaves thoroughly, establish a weekly routine going forward, and your plant will recover. You'll typically see improved leaf color and new growth within a few weeks of consistent care.

Do air purifiers reduce how often I need to clean plant leaves?

Somewhat. Air purifiers reduce airborne particles and can slow dust accumulation on surfaces nearby. They don't eliminate it โ€” you'll still want weekly leaf care, but you may find your plants stay cleaner longer in a well-purified room.
